What package do you recommend for salt air and humidity damage in Naples?
Naples' year-round gulf breeze and intense afternoon humidity make our Full Detail with clay bar treatment and paint sealant the smart choice — it removes embedded salt and oxidation, then lays down a protective barrier against future coastal exposure. For maximum long-term protection, ask about our ceramic coating add-on.
What package do you recommend for regular maintenance in Naples?
For Naples drivers who want to stay ahead of salt buildup, pollen, and interior humidity, we recommend booking our Basic or Standard Detail every four to six weeks. Regular maintenance keeps contaminants from bonding to your paint and stops that musty Florida-car smell before it takes hold.

Do you remove salt air residue and sand from carpets in Naples?
Yes — salt air residue, beach sand, and the gritty film that Naples roads deposit on floor mats are among the most common things we tackle here. Our interior detail includes thorough vacuuming, carpet shampooing, and mat cleaning to get every grain and mineral deposit out.

Do you clean leather seats?
Yes — leather cleaning and conditioning is included in our interior detail packages. Naples heat and UV exposure are especially harsh on leather, causing cracking and fading over time, and our conditioning treatment keeps hides soft, supple, and protected.
Do you shampoo cloth seats and carpets?
Yes — hot-water extraction shampooing of cloth seats and carpets is part of our full interior detail. It lifts embedded dirt, salt residue, and odor-causing bacteria that vacuuming alone can't reach, leaving the interior genuinely fresh.
Do you clean exterior wheels and tires?
Yes — wheel and tire cleaning is included in our exterior services. We degrease brake dust from rims, scrub tires clean, and finish with a tire dressing that gives that deep, rich look without the greasy fling-off.
Can you remove odors from a Naples vehicle?
Yes — between mildew from Florida humidity, food smells amplified by the heat, and pet odors, Naples vehicles can develop stubborn smells. Our odor-elimination process addresses the source through deep cleaning and, when needed, an odor-neutralizing treatment rather than just masking it.

How often should I detail my car in Naples?
Naples' combination of salt air, year-round sun, intense UV rays, and frequent afternoon thunderstorms means your vehicle is under near-constant environmental attack. We recommend a full detail every six to eight weeks and an exterior-only service in between to stay ahead of paint oxidation and interior humidity damage.
